Edgewater Markets Hires James Oliver as Director of Precious Metals Sales in London

December 1, 2020 - FX and Precious Metals technology provider Edgewater Markets has announced today the appointment of James Oliver as Director of Precious Metals Sales, based out of Edgewater's London office.

The hiring of Mr Oliver for Edgewater comes on the back of a recently announced significant increase in Precious Metals trading volumes at the firm. In August 2020, Edgewater announced that trading volumes had reached over 500m USD of Spot Gold and Silver executed daily. Mr. Oliver will be focusing on the continued expansion and distribution of Edgewater’s bullion transactions and partnerships across its suite of electronic pricing technologies, operating out of LD4, NY4, TY3 and AWS.

‘’James is a long-standing member of the London precious metals and commodity marketplace. With his contacts, and depth of knowledge, both in the spot and derivative side of electronic metals trading, he will bring great new opportunities to Edgewater’s current bullion business lines and partnerships. I am delighted he is joining our global team,” said Emanuel Georgouras, Edgewater’s Head of Europe.

“I am excited to be joining the Edgewater Markets team” commented James Oliver. “Their proven track record in global metals trading and proprietary technology solutions provides the ideal platform for the metals community, and I look forward to further growing their already successful business.”

James Oliver brings a wealth of industry experience in OTC and derivative based metals sales, and trading, spanning over 20 years.Immediately prior to joining Edgewater, Mr Oliver was Precious Metals specialist at EBS NEX Markets for over 5 years. Prior to that role, he was at CME Group for just over 6 years in a similar role.
